Arsenal Women manager Jonas Eidevall hits out at lack of female coaches in football
Arsenal Women manager Jonas Eidevall has hit out at the lack of female coaches in football, describing it as ‘the most under-tapped resource’ in the professional game.– Chelsea’s Emma Hayes, Tottenham’s Rehanne Skinner, Aston Villa’s Carla Ward and Reading’s Kelly Chambers.One of the key aims following England’s victory at last summer’s Women’s European Championship was to try and provide more opportunities for female coaches.
But that’s not quite translated into the professional game, and Eidevall believes there is a deeper problem within football as he questioned why a female coach hasn’t yet managed a Premier League side.clash against Brighton this weekend, Eidevall said: “I think the question is wrong. “It’s incredible when you see in all other parts of society.
